The Tokyo Metropolitan Government is set to illuminate their landmark building with iconic pop culture figures for a spectacular projection display. This unique event will feature popular characters like Pac-Man, Godzilla, and YOASOBI being projected onto the Government Office building, creating a visually stunning experience for spectators.

The Pac-Man projection will begin on September 28 and will run at half-hour intervals on weekdays and hourly intervals on weekends between 6:30 and 9:30 p.m. This will be followed by a second Godzilla illumination show at the end of November and a performance of YOASOBI’s hit song “Idol” from the Oshi no Ko anime in early December.
